|
主题:[讨论]datediff函数调用问题 [收藏主题] |
yinwensheng 发表于:2013/4/30 19:29:44 | 显示全部帖子 查看该作者主题
楼主
我自设了一个ks_date1日期字段,目的是想让文章距离指定时间2天时,标题变红警示。但用下面的SQL标签时发文章出现问题 ,例如,我设置到期时间为5月4日,系统时间是4月30日,标题是正常的黑色,当ks_date1设为5月10日和11日时标题竟然变红了,不知什么原因,请高人帮分析一下,谢谢。
[loop={$Param(0)}] {$IF(abs(datediff("d","{$Field(ks_date1,Date,YYYY/MM/DD)}",now))>"2"|| <li ><span id="date">[{$Field(adddate,Date,MM-DD)}]</span><a href=" {$Field(id,GetInfoUrl,1,1)}" title="{$Field(title,Text,0,...,0,)}">{$Field(title,Text,40,...,0,)}</a></li> ||<li class="ksdate1"><span id="date">[{$Field(adddate,Date,YYYY/MM/DD)}]</span><a href=" {$Field(id,GetInfoUrl,1,1)}" title="{$Field(title,Text,0,...,0,)}">{$Field(title,Text,40,...,0,)}</a></li>)} [/loop] |
|
支持(0) | 反对(0) 顶端 底部 |
yinwensheng 发表于:2013/5/1 16:47:59 | 显示全部帖子 查看该作者主题
沙发
|
|
支持(0) | 反对(0) 顶端 底部 |
<上一主题 | 下一主题 > |